  3. Hi, Overtime your installation will be filled with stuff that you test.. some of it you might not use anymore or you just want to trim it. Cleaning out in automatic starting things can also help you speed up your system boot time and generel run time. 1) The autostart is usually not in the User-Autostart-Items, but you should check them anyway: Open the System-Preferences > Users > Select your user > Start-Objects Check if there is something started you want to deactivate and do so if. 2) Normally the start of apache is handled by the launchd-service: You can either change this manually, or with the help of a old little tool named "Lingon". To do it manually, you need to find the launchd-folders: ~/Library/LaunchAgents ~/Library/LaunchDaemons /Library/LaunchAgents /Library/LaunchDaemons /System/Library/LaunchAgents /System/Library/LaunchDaemons There you'll find .plist-files, that define when and what to start. To remove a object from auto-start use launchctl on the terminal to remove it from the actual launchd and then simply delete the file. user$ launchctl unload *filename.plist* Make sure you do not delete the wrong files! This may lead to a fatal situation on your machine. Btw: The .plist-Files can be read with BBEdit, TextWrangler or the PropertyList Editor from the Apple Developer-Tools.

  16. Hi, This guide will show you howto get the BCM4352 card working in Ubuntu/debian. Pre-guide stuff: 1. Dont install the STA driver, that one wont work Step 1) Install required packages: apt-get install fakeroot dkms Process: 64 bits: cd mkdir b43b1-6.30.223.141 wget http://www.broadcom.com/docs/linux_sta/hybrid-v35_64-nodebug-pcoem-6_30_223_141.tar.gz tar xvzf hybrid-v35_64-nodebug-pcoem-6_30_223_141.tar.gz -C b43b1-6.30.223.141 32bits: cd mkdir b43b1-6.30.223.141 http://www.broadcom.com/docs/linux_sta/hybrid-v35-nodebug-pcoem-6_30_223_141.tar.gz tar xvzf hybrid-v35-nodebug-pcoem-6_30_223_141.tar.gz -C b43b1-6.30.223.141 For 64 & 32 bits: cd b43b1-6.30.223.141 touch dkms.conf pico dkms.conf o gedit dkms.conf Paste this (without lines) : ---------------------------------------------- PACKAGE_NAME="b43b1" PACKAGE_VERSION="6.30.223.141" CLEAN="make clean" MAKE="make" BUILT_MODULE_NAME="wl" BUILT_MODULE_LOCATION="./" DEST_MODULE_LOCATION="/updates" ---------------------------------------------- save and exit cd .. sudo mv b43b1-6.30.223.141 /usr/src/b43b1-6.30.223.141 cd /usr/src/b43b1-6.30.223.141 sudo dkms add -m b43b1 -v 6.30.223.141 sudo dkms build -m b43b1 -v 6.30.223.141 sudo rmmod wl sudo dkms install -m b43b1 -v 6.30.223.141 sudo modprobe wl Reboot computer Add module wl in /etc/modules to load it at boot time if it doesn't work at reboot. Hi, So, this is a bit outside of the OSX religion of things - but got my hands on a Samsung chromebook series 3, cute little machine, reminds me alot about a cheap Macbook air .. but with a weird and messed up OS on it. ChromeOS is great and all.. but if you want to tinker a bit more then its time to look for different alternatives - and there certainly is a few out there. I decided to take Ubuntu LTS (currently 12.04) out for a spin.. wich.. lets just say.. wasent as easy as i hoped. Anyway, here is my notes on the subject, i hope this helps to get somebody else going. Requirements: * A Samsung chromebook series 3 * ChomeOS booted in dev mode Prepare for dev. mode: BACKUP ANY IMPORTANT DATA Turn of the machine Hold ESC+RELOAD buttons and press once on the power button (This will bring up a warning about going to boot mode, press CTRL+D to go into dev. mode.. notice all data will be removed) Once inside chromeos, open a terminal by pressing: CTRL+ALT+F2 Login as chronos Install the dev. firmware by running: sudo chromeos-firmwareupdate mode=todev We are now in 100% correct dev. mode and the real fun can start. Download and installations We will be using chrubuntu for installation, you can find more info about it here: http://chromeos-cr48.blogspot.se/2013/05/chrubuntu-one-script-to-rule-them-all_31.html For my setup i wanted the Unity and LTS, so i use the following command to download and install Ubuntu. >> curl -L -O http://goo.gl/s9ryd; sudo bash s9ryd ubuntu-desktop lts .. ubuntu will now be downloaded and installed, the machine will automatic reboot after installation. The default username is "user" with password "user" Fixes: ---------------------------------------------- Flash player Get Chromium from the Software Center then run this mkdir /tmp/chrome sudo mount /dev/mmcblk0p3 /tmp/chrome -o ro sudo cp /tmp/chrome/opt/google/chrome/pepper/lib­pepflashplayer.so /usr/lib/ echo "CHROMIUM_FLAGS=\"--enable-logging --enable-smooth-scrolling --log-level=1 --scroll-pixels=30 --ppapi-flash-path=/usr/lib/libpepflashp­layer.so --ppapi-flash-version=\"$(egrep "^VERSION=" /tmp/chrome/opt/google/chrome/pepper/pep­per-flash.info|sed -e 's/^VERSION=//' -e 's/\"//g')\"\"" | sudo tee -a /etc/chromium-browser/default sudo umount /tmp/chrome rm -rf /tmp/chrome Touchpad Fix mkdir ~/backup sudo mv /usr/share/X11/xorg.conf.d/* ~/backup/ cd /usr/share/X11/xorg.conf.d/ sudo wget http://craigerrington.com/chrome/x_alarm_chrubuntu.zip sudo unzip x_alarm_chrubuntu.zip sudo rm x_alarm_chrubuntu.zip Keyboard layout sudo gedit /usr/share/X11/xorg.conf.d/10-keyboard.c­onf edit the "gb" to whatever keyboard layout you use. For me it's "us" PPA FIXES sudo add-apt-repository ppa:hrw/my-own-packages sudo apt-get update let update manager run updates SOUND FIX In terminal, run alsamixer
